Taylor Swift Reportedly Pursues Legal Action Against Ye Over Vulgar Social Media Post

Taylor Swift is reportedly taking legal measures following Kanye West’s controversial social media statements. Sources indicate the singer has sent a cease-and-desist letter in response to the rapper’s recent posts, which included offensive and unsubstantiated claims about her personal life.

In one since-deleted post, West wrote, “Justin Bieber and Harry Styles f—-d Taylor Swift from both sides and didn’t call me. Oh I forgot. I can’t hold water.”

Ge this, a source close to Swift told the Daily Mail that the singer views the remarks as more than just gossip. “This isn’t just [West] gossiping. This is [West] sexually harassing a woman, defaming her and intending to cause harm to her and to her career,” the insider said. The legal notice demands that West immediately stop making defamatory statements.

Reps for Harry Styles and Justin Bieber have also denied West’s allegations. Those close to Styles emphasized that he has had no recent contact with Swift and called the claims “baseless and disrespectful.” Similarly, Bieber’s camp dismissed the statement as “100 percent untrue.”

This latest conflict adds to the long history of public disputes between Swift and West. In another deleted post, the rapper previously suggested he was excluded from the Super Bowl partly due to “the Taylor Swift movement moment.”
